Jewell Paints has been at the forefront of revolutionizing the Indian paint industry, transforming the way quality and innovation are perceived. What began as importing paints from Europe and America has evolved into a proudly Indian enterprise, producing top-tier products domestically using world-class ingredients and technology. Founded in 2013 by Nitin Jain and Kashish Kharakia under Ozell Cooner Limited, Jewell Paints has grown into a 120 crore+ powerhouse, setting new standards in an industry long dominated by legacy brands. Jewell Paints disrupted the market by introducing advanced, diverse paint solutions inspired by global standards.
